Early on Tuesday morning we heard that our scout hut at the 28th was broken into and vandalised.

A Window was smashed, equipment was damaged, and items were taken from both buildings. A Fire extinguisher was discharged where our camping equipment is, the second one was also discharged leaving us with a huge clean-up operation and making the space unsafe to use due to the mess.

Sadly, this means we’re unable to meet for the next couple of weeks while we clear up and make the building safe again. Like many Scout groups, all of our leaders are volunteers with daytime jobs, so this will take time.

Despite this, our young people have shown just how resilient and positive they are. Instead of regular meetings, they’re already making the best of things - planning a mini hike and a trip to the chip shop together next week.

We’ve also been incredibly touched by the response from our Scout families. Parents have been amazing, offering their support, time, and help with the clean-up. Even more heartwarming, some of our young people have asked if they can help by organising things like cake sales to raise money for repairs. It really shows what Scouts is all about.

As volunteers, we give our time to provide opportunities for young people in our community, so it’s incredibly upsetting to see this happen. But the support we’ve already received reminds us how strong our community is.

We’re now working hard to get everything back up and running as quickly as possible.

We’re also incredibly grateful for any offers of practical help or support from the local community.

Thank you to everyone who has reached out so far – it really does mean a lot 💜
